BENGALURU: The Karnataka legislature will meet for 10 days from September 13 to 24 in Bengaluru, the state cabinet decided on Thursday.

This will be the first legislature session after the new government, led by Chief Minister Basavaraj Bommai, took charge. The previous session concluded on March 24.
